Red Rock Canyon Overlook
Red Rock Canyon National Conservation Area lies in Nevada’s Mojave Desert. It’s known for geological features such as towering red sandstone peaks and the Keystone Thrust Fault, as well as Native American petroglyphs. The sheltered Ice Box Canyon has seasonal waterfalls. To the south, Spring Mountain Ranch State Park features historic buildings and hiking trails. There's a scenic road with a toll booth if you want to travel that way, or you can stay on the main road and avoid the toll and still see the canyon's beauty. We would suggest ending the loop at Cottonwood Station for a quick bite to eat.

Red Rock Canyon National Conservation Area
This area of the Red Rock Canyon is a paid area which is entirely up to you to explore. It consists of a visitor center as well as a 15 mile loop that gets you a little closer to the foothills as we as hiking trails.. NOTE* This is Bureau of Land Management area and is not required through this offering and is an enter at your OWN accord area.
